Emergency HVAC Costs in Ellicott City

After-hours, weekend, and holiday HVAC service pricing in Ellicott City. Rates are typically 1.5-2x standard.

ServiceLowAverageHigh
After-hours service call (weekday night)
Base fee before labor
$150$200$300
Weekend service call
$175$225$325
Holiday / major holiday call
$225$300$450
Emergency labor (hourly)
1.5-2x standard hourly rate
$160$205$250
Emergency repair total (typical)
Repair + after-hours surcharge
$300$700$1,200
Emergency repair (major)
Compressor, heat exchanger failures
$1,200$2,200$3,500

Prices reflect humid subtropical metro averages compiled from published industry cost guides, contractor surveys, and regional labor data. Last updated: April 2026.

Emergency HVAC in Ellicott City, MD: What to Expect

Ellicott City falls just beyond Baltimore where summer humidity pushes temperatures into the 80s while winter brings freezing averages around 27 F from the Chesapeake Bay influence. This wide temperature swing forces residential heating and cooling systems to work extremely hard year-round, which explains why finding reliable Emergency HVAC in Ellicott City becomes critical when equipment fails unexpectedly. Eight licensed contractors serve Howard County, and the best ones maintain an average rating of approximately 4.7 stars based on over 700 verified customer reviews.

After-hours emergency service carries specific pricing that reflects the disruption to normal schedules. A weekday night call typically costs $150-$300, weekend visits run $175-$325, and major holiday calls reach $225-$450 depending on repair complexity. Maryland law requires every working HVAC contractor to hold a Master HVACR License from the state Department of Labor, which verifies completion of formal apprenticeship or classroom training before they can legally work on residential systems in your home.

Frequently Asked Questions

Emergency HVAC in Ellicott City adds a premium of $100-$300 to the standard service call fee, with labor billed at 1.5-2x normal rates. After-hours weekday calls typically run $150-$300 before repairs, weekends $175-$325, and holidays $225-$450. Total emergency repair costs usually land between $300-$1,200.
